Hey @mansing2 - thanks for trying out the VSTS Agent DSC tooling! This is a common problem when using credentials in DSC.

Your exact error and how to work around it are described here: Credential Options in Configuration Data.

If you're leveraging Azure Automation, this documentation covers how to use their Credential Assets and how to configure support for the credentials in DSC.

Both of the above methods direct you to allow plain text passwords (safe if you run the dsc locally and safe in Azure Automation as the entire mof is encrypted at rest and in transit). There are other resources out there for how to encrypt your credentials or the mof for transit, but I'll leave that googling to the reader. =)
